How much do part time mornings j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 19,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time mornings in Meridian, ID is $25.06,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.65 and $31.25 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are part time morning jobs?

Part time mornings jobs are positions that require employees to work only during the morning hours, typically for fewer hours than a full-time job. These roles often start between 6 AM and 9 AM and end around noon or early afternoon. They are ideal for people who need flexibility in the afternoons, such as students, parents, or individuals with other commitments. Common part time morning jobs include positions in retail, hospitality, cleaning, delivery, and administrative support. These roles can be found in a variety of industries and often offer flexible scheduling.

What are some common responsibilities and scheduling expectations for part-time morning positions?

Part-time morning roles typically involve tasks such as opening the workplace, preparing for the day, assisting with early customer or client needs, and completing daily setup duties. Shifts usually start between 6:00 AM and 9:00 AM and may last four to six hours, depending on the employer. Flexibility is often valued, as some mornings may require earlier or slightly later start times, especially in hospitality, retail, or healthcare settings. Team collaboration is common, as morning staff often coordinate with both overnight and daytime teams to ensure smooth transitions and consistent service.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in a part-time morning job, and why are they important?

To thrive in a part-time morning job, you generally need reliability, punctuality, and a basic relevant skill set, such as customer service, clerical abilities, or manual labor experience depending on the industry. Familiarity with point-of-sale systems, scheduling software, or inventory management tools may be required based on the specific role. Strong communication, time management, and a positive attitude help individuals excel in early-shift environments. These skills and qualities ensure smooth operations, efficient teamwork, and high productivity during critical morning hours.

Founded in 1992 in Dover, NH, Planet Fitness is one of the largest and fastest-growing franchisors and operators of fitness centers in the United States by number of members and locations. As of March 31, 2022, Planet Fitness had more than 16.2 million members and 2,291 stores in 50 states, the District of Columbia, Puerto Rico, Canada, Panama, Mexico and Australia. The Company's mission is to enhance people's lives by providing a high-quality fitness experience in a welcoming, non-intimidating environment, which we call the Judgement Free Zone®. More than 90% of Planet Fitness stores are owned and operated by independent business men and women.
